Elton is a candle maker. Each 15 centimeter long candle he makes burns evenly for six hours. If Elton makes a 45 long centimeter

candle, how long will it burn?
Mathematics
2 answers:
Natalija [7]3 years ago
8 0
45/15=3
This is the equivalent of how many candles the 45cm candle is compared to the 15cm candles.
3x6=18
The candle will burn for 18hours.

Write the point-slope equation of the line that passes through(3,5) and (7,1)
Liono4ka [1.6K]

Answer:   y - 1 = –(x –7)

or   y –5 = –1(x –3)

The attachment shows the graph of these equations (identical)

Step-by-step explanation:

The basic form for a point-slope equation is

y - b = m(x - a)

a is the x-value from the given coordinate,  b is the y-value form the given coordinate,  m is the slope. x and y are the variables in the function.

To find the slope, m, use the given coordinates. Get the difference in the y-values and divide by the difference in the x-values. This is "rise over run."

Subtract the first coordinate from the second coordinate.

Given coordinate points: ​(3​,5) and ​(7​,1)    substitute values:

m= 1 –5 / 7 –3  becomes  m= –4/4   so the slope, m = –4/4

That is –1  The "1" is "understood," so only the negative sign represents the slope  in the equation

To write the equation:  Take the basic form, substitute b and a values from either given coordinate. And use the value of m we just calculated.

y - b = m(x - a)  Using the second coordinate: (7,1)

y - 1 = –(x –7)

or using the first coordinate:

y –5 = –(x –3)

Find the volume V of the solid obtained by rotating the region bounded by the given curves about the specified line. y = 7x6, y
IgorC [24]

Answer:

The volume is \frac{490\pi}{39} cubic units.

Step-by-step explanation:

The given curve is

y=7x^6

The given line is

y=7x

Equate both the functions to find the intersection point of both line and curve.

7x^6=7x

7x^6-7x=0

7x^6-7x=0

7x(x^5-1)=0

7x=0\rightarrow x=0

x^5-1=0\rightarrow x=1

According to washer method:

V=\pi \int_{a}^{b}[f(x)^2-g(x)^2]dx

Using washer method, where a=0 and b=1, we get

V=\pi \int_{0}^{1}[(7x)^2-(7x^6)^2]dx

V=\pi \int_{0}^{1}[49x^2-49x^{12}]dx

V=49\pi \int_{0}^{1}[x^2-x^{12}]dx

V=49\pi [\frac{x^3}{3}-\frac{x^{13}}{13}]_0^1

V=49\pi [\frac{1^3}{3}-\frac{1^{13}}{13}-(0-0)]

V=49\pi [\frac{1}{3}-\frac{1}{13}]

V=49\pi (\frac{13-3}{39})

V=49\pi (\frac{10}{39})

V=\frac{490\pi}{39}

Therefore the volume is \frac{490\pi}{39} cubic units.
